Despite always having her nose in a book, Xandra is an effective clan leader, loved and respected by her varied brood. Blood or not, she looks at most of the younger dragons as her children and all of the others as colleagues, experts in their own path.

Xandra is interested in everything. Being a Nature dragon, she's studied plants and animals, of course, but also magic, engineering (with Yophiel's help), music, and whatever else she can find a book about. Any of the others, young or old, is welcome to join her in her studies, though usually only Reko has the patience to listen to an entire lecture.

With Elric here, Xandra finally has someone to talk to at length about plants. Reko isn't jealous, because his primary interest in plants is how they taste. Besides, it frees him up from translating duty to get some work done.

Corbin's return has changed the clan almost as much as his departure did, and Xandra has become even more reserved. A breakthrough in her nature research led to Corbin's bonds, but the clan leader is aware that her former partner's continued presence angers many of the militant dragons who opposed him. She can but trust that the Gladekeeper knew what she was doing when she returned the former clan champion.

Xandra, after calming her mate and re-establishing order to the clan, did what she'd been working towards for years: Opened an academy for the clan's youth to study how nature and magic intersect. Despite the horror of the rebellion, when Morrigan signed up, the Fae let her in without any questions.

The revelation of Shadow as an ancient Gaoler and the appearance of her mate has made Xandra much more comfortable with Corbin's continued presence. Seascape's foster daughter is still welcome to take classes at the academy whenever she wishes.
